Teledyne Technologies Incorporated provides enabling technologies for industrial growth markets that require advanced technology and high reliability. These markets include aerospace and defense, factory automation, air and water quality environmental monitoring, electronics design and development, oceanographic research, deepwater oil and gas exploration and production, medical imaging and pharmaceutical research.​

Job Summary

Responsible for (planning, scheduling and monitoring) the movement of materials and returns through the production cycle to determine required materials needed to complete a job. This position develops specifications for new contract orders, evaluates vendor reliability, and develops new supply sources where vendors and suppliers are inadequate. The job is further responsible for timely planning inventory control of material as assigned, and performing the following duties under minimal supervision, independent decision making in company policy framework.

May assure compliance to in-house and/or external specifications and standards (i.e. GLP, GMP, ISO,). Tasks and assignment tend to be simple and straight-forward in nature. Relies on instructions and pre-established guidelines to perform the functions of the job. Works under immediate supervision.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ities include the following. (other duties may be assigned):

  • Plans and schedules workflow for each department and operation according to previously established manufacturing sequences and lead times.

  • Revise production schedules when required due to design changes, labor or material shortages, backlogs, collaborating with management, sales, production or engineering.

  • Expedites operations that delay schedules and alters schedules to meet unforeseen conditions.

  • Maintains timely control of orders, amendments, shipping notices, and other documents to assure accurate retention of records.

  • Assures that the commodity is delivered on schedule, at the negotiated price, and meets the quality standards of the company.

  • Perform quality assurance reviews of production records for compliance including good documentation practices.

  • Review purchased products and provide input to the decision to accept the product and future purchases from the vendor.

  • Support calibration program ensuring compliance to ISO 17025 and Customer requirements.

  • Support document control and configuration management processes.

  • Administer QMS Training program.

  • Communicate significant issues or developments identified during quality activities to management.

  • Maintain a working knowledge of government and industry quality codes and standards.

  • Daily availability to include evenings and weekends when necessary to achieve goals and deadlines.
